Case Study 2: SEMA Show, Las Vegas

As one of the world’s largest automotive customization events, the SEMA Show in Las Vegas exemplifies the custom car culture and innovation:

  • Customization Showcase: The event attracts over 100,000 attendees and displays thousands of customized vehicles, from hot rods to off-road machines.
  • Business Opportunities: It serves as a launchpad for automotive startups and customizers to connect with manufacturers and potential clients.
  • Education and Workshops: SEMA offers extensive training programs and workshops, covering topics like suspension modifications and interior design.
  • Safety Awareness: Despite the focus on customization, safety is emphasized through demonstrations and educational sessions, ensuring responsible vehicle modifications.
